Output 704e030dae0d92bce8db7cd3814fec65b6078fc8cf10e63eae2c50cd576c7b4b:0

value
59264790
script pubkey
OP_0 OP_PUSHBYTES_20 e2bca2465d3960771f5255d00ddfa3d2ffb16e63
address
bc1qu272y3ja89s8w86j2hgqmhar6tlmzmnrje6s6c
transaction
704e030dae0d92bce8db7cd3814fec65b6078fc8cf10e63eae2c50cd576c7b4b
confirmations
75866
spent
true